“5.46 Lakh Women Betrayed, Victims of Vote Bank Politics”: BJP’s Rafia Naaz Slams Hemant Govt

Ranchi: BJP state spokesperson Rafia Naaz has lashed out at the Hemant Soren-led Jharkhand government for allegedly insulting 5.46 lakh women under the ‘Maiyaan Samman Yojana’ by declaring them ineligible after initially including them in the scheme. She accused the state government of betraying poor women for electoral gains and termed the move an example of vote bank politics.

From promise to betrayal

Naaz said that the government first included these women to gain votes and is now humiliating them by calling them ineligible after the elections. “If even one woman is forced to return the money, the BJP will not tolerate this injustice,” she warned. She alleged that the government gave them money to secure votes and is now trying to recover the amount post-election, showing its “true character.”

What changed after March 2025?

According to Naaz, until March 2025, a total of 37.55 lakh women were confirmed as beneficiaries after Aadhaar linking and verification. However, 5.46 lakh women have now been removed from the list, and the state is allegedly considering recovering the distributed amount from them. “If these women were ineligible, why was money transferred to them via DBT?” she asked, accusing the government of deception.

Government reversing on promises

Naaz claimed that this move reflects the government’s duplicity. “They never cared about these sisters and daughters, they were merely vote banks,” she said. “Was this respect or a calculated political move?”

BJP’s warning

Naaz emphasized that the BJP has always prioritized women’s dignity and welfare and will fight any injustice done to them. “If recovery is attempted from even one woman, BJP will take the fight from the streets to the assembly,” she declared.
